How to Verify Land Titles in Imo State

How do you know if a land is genuine? You must do your homework. First, ask for the survey plan. A survey plan shows the exact boundaries of the land. It also has a plan number. This plan number is very important for your search.

Take this plan to the Ministry of Lands in Owerri. They will check their records. This search will show the true owner. It will also show if the government has marked the land for public use. If the land is under government acquisition, do not buy it.

Never skip this step. Some sellers will rush you. They will say another buyer is waiting. Do not fall for this trick. A genuine seller will give you time to check the papers. If they pressure you, walk away. It is a big warning sign.

You should also hire a registered surveyor. A surveyor will go to the land. They will pick the coordinates. They will check if the coordinates match the survey plan. This ensures you are buying the exact plot shown on paper.

Signs of a Safe Property Investment in South East Nigeria

What makes a property deal safe? First, look at the title documents. Safe land has a Certificate of Occupancy, often called a C of O. It might also have a registered power of attorney or a governor's consent. These papers prove ownership in court.

Second, look at the physical land. Is it fenced? Are there other houses nearby? Land in a gated estate is usually much safer. Gated estates have security. They also have clear layouts. You do not have to worry about land grabbers.

Third, look at the price. If the price is too low, be careful. Good land in Owerri is not cheap. If someone offers you a plot in a prime area for a tiny price, it is likely a scam. Real estate has a market value. Trust your gut when a deal feels too good to be true.

Fourth, check the history of the seller. Have they sold land to others successfully? Do they have physical offices? A seller with a real office is safer than a seller you only meet on the street. You can always visit their office if there is a problem.

Practical Steps to Take Before Paying

Before you transfer any money, follow these simple rules. Never pay cash to an individual. Always pay to a registered company bank account. This creates a clear paper trail that you can use in court if needed.

Get a receipt immediately. The receipt must have the company name and stamp. It must show the amount paid and the purpose of the payment. Keep this receipt safe.

Sign a contract of sale. This document states the terms of your purchase. It protects both you and the seller. Your lawyer should look at this document before you sign it.

Ask for physical allocation. This means the seller must show you your exact plots. You should put blocks on your land immediately. Fencing your land shows everyone that the plot is taken. It stops people from encroaching on your property.
